Ladyjacks & Demons Battle to a 1-1 Tie
11/3/2002 12:00:00 AM | Women's Soccer
Nov. 3, 2002
NATCHITOCHES, La. - In what has become a reoccurring theme for the Stephen F. Austin Ladyjack soccer team, SFA went to double overtime before deciding the outcome of their game against Northwestern State Sunday. Just like the previous three double overtime games, it ended tied, 1-1. The Ladyjacks wrap up the 2002 season with a 7-9-4 overall record and 4-4-4 in the Southland Conference.
The Ladyjacks opened the game with a quick goal, scoring less than 30 seconds into the contest. Freshman Sara Hernandez (Tyler, Texas) netted the goal on a pass from sophomore Christy Mestayer (Houston, Texas). But Northwestern State held SFA scoreless over the final 109:36 of the contest.
The Demons made a late charge to tie the game with Danielle Thomas scored an unassisted goal in the 81st minute of action.
Freshman goalkeeper Natascia Michalezki (Calgary, Alberta) finished the game with 10 saves in the 110 minutes of work.
"This was a disappointing loss," said SFA head coach Nichole Nelson. "I believe that we are a better team than the way we finished the season."
